Sir Isaac Newton (25 December 1642 [4 January 1643] – 20 March 1727) was an English physicist, mathematician, mechanician, and astronomer, one of the founders of classical physics and mathematical analysis. He authored the seminal work "Mathematical Principles of Natural Philosophy," in which he expounded the laws of motion and the law of universal gravitation, which shaped the prevailing scientific viewpoint until the advent of general relativity. Newton used his mathematical description of gravity to rigorously derive Kepler's empirical laws of planetary motion, as well as to construct a scientific theory of the tides, the precession of the equinoxes, and other phenomena. Newton's work removed all doubts about the heliocentricity of the solar system and demonstrated that the motion of objects on Earth and celestial bodies could be explained by the same physical principles. Newton's conclusion that the Earth is an oblate spheroid was subsequently confirmed by the geodetic measurements of Maupertuis, La Condamine, and others, convincing most European scientists of the superiority of Newtonian mechanics over earlier systems. Newton built the first practical reflecting telescope and developed a theory of color based on the observation that a prism separates white light into the colors of the visible spectrum, thereby laying the foundations of modern physical optics. His work on light was collected in the book "Optics," published in 1704. In mathematics, Newton developed differential and integral calculus, a powerful computational method for finding the roots of functions, classified most cubic algebraic curves, advanced the theory of power series, and generalized the binomial theorem to non-integer exponents. In the last three decades of his life in London, serving as Warden (1696–1699) and then Master (1699–1727) of the Royal Mint, Newton significantly improved the English monetary system.
